About Yaroslav Tsybovsky
Yaroslav Tsybovsky is a scholar working on Virology, Infectious Diseases and Clinical Biochemistry, having authored 62 papers that have together received 1.7k indexed citations. Recurring topics across this work include Monoclonal and Polyclonal Antibodies Research (13 papers), HIV Research and Treatment (10 papers), Glycosylation and Glycoproteins Research (7 papers), Influenza Virus Research Studies (7 papers), Respiratory viral infections research (7 papers), Virology and Viral Diseases (6 papers), SARS-CoV-2 and COVID-19 Research (5 papers) and Metabolism and Genetic Disorders (5 papers). The work is most often cited by research in Ophthalmology (295 citations), Virology (123 citations) and Molecular Biology (965 citations). Yaroslav Tsybovsky has collaborated with scholars based in United States, Belarus and Russia. Frequent co-authors include Krzysztof Palczewski, Robert S. Molday, Sergey A. Krupenko, Natalia I. Krupenko, Henry Donato, Masaru Kanekiyo, Peter D. Kwong, Małgorzata Świder, Sharon Schwartz and Samuel G. Jacobson. Their work appears in journals such as Nature, Proceedings of the National Academy of Sciences and Journal of Biological Chemistry.
